Subject: Reception has moved

New starters: as of Monday, the reception desk at Harlowe Point is on the ground floor, next to the east lift bank. Do not go to Level 2 — that desk is closed. Collect your starter pack from Mirela at the new desk between 08:30 and 10:00. Lockers, lanyards, and the visitor log have all moved with it. Lost? Follow the green floor arrows from the main doors. Use the temporary access code below until your badge is printed.

door code, tajof-kageg: bdg-QVDCE-3

Nice cleanup on the Keyharbor reset flow! One thing though — the token expiry and rate-limit values are scattered across three files now, which bit us last time someone "tuned" only one of them. Can we pull them into a single `reset_limits` module and reference it everywhere? To make the review easier, here's the consolidated set I'm proposing.

tuning table, yahap-hahip:
BUDGETS = {
    "praiel": 88,
    "quenox": 61,
    "nordor": 332,
    "gorix": 835,
    "ruswyn": 186,
}

# Service Accounts: String Extraction

The `extract-i18n` script pulls translatable strings from all Bramblewick repos and pushes them to the Glossa service. It runs under the `i18n-extractor` service account. Do not run it under your personal account; Glossa rate-limits individual users aggressively. The account has write access to the staging catalog only. Set the token in your shell before invoking the script. The current staging token is below.

API key for kahap-kafog: zpat15_6qzxZ7YR8aDwjmp

Heads up: the Fernwick session service occasionally refreshes tokens twice when two tabs race the expiry window. Symptom is users getting bounced to login mid-session. Quick mitigation: bump the refresh grace window in the Ostrel config from 30s to 90s and restart the token workers one at a time. Long-term fix is the mutex in the refresh handler (see the Larkspur epic). If you need to escalate, grab the trace token from the last failed refresh.

build token for kaduf-fajog: htk14_defebc173dacf1